The Terence Burgess Education Centre opened in January 2001. Since then the centre has gone from strength to strength, opening its doors to hundreds of health care and allied professionals and others from across the country who wish to learn about palliative care

The education team aims and objectives are:

  • To provide a varied, interactive and exciting palliative care education programme
  • To enable those attending to increase their palliative care knowledge and skills to the benefit of all patients with advanced disease and families in their care
  • To facilitate learning by providing a high standard of teaching by all members of the multi-professional specialist palliative care services

The Terence Burgess Education Centre also provides an extensive in-service training programme for Queenscourt staff and volunteers and is now a fully accredited ECDL (European Computer Driving Licence) centre.

Students with special needs are catered for, including disabled toilet facilities, a passenger lift and a hearing loop.

We are pleased to offer a specialist palliative care library. Although it is a reference only facility, anyone in the area is welcome to use the library which contains a variety of books, journals and videos relating to palliative care. Internet facilities are also available for use. If you would like to use the library please contact the education co-ordinator to arrange an induction visit.
